| 520 | _aThis study of early biblical interpretation covers exegetical stories elaborating the Joseph narrative in Genesis, from sources as diverse as rabbinic midrash, liturgical poetry and the Qur'an, and examines their changing significance through generations of discussion, analysis and applications. | ||
